Places to visit in Paris

  • Luxembourg Park: The Luxembourg Park, also known as the Latin Quarter, is situated around the Sorbonne on the left bank of the River Seine. The Latin Quarter here houses many educational institutes.
  • Versailles Palace: The palace was built in the 17th century as a symbol of the military power of the country and to showcase French supremacy in Europe. The Chateau de Versailles which is one of the most famous castles in France, became the seat of political power in the country from the years 1682 to 1789. The palatial grounds are a complex full of gardens, terraces, and buildings along with exquisite decorations, antique pieces, lavish accommodations, and gilded works of Renaissance art.
  • Montmartre: Montmartre is located in the north of Paris on a hill that is 130 metres high. It is popularly known for the white-domed Basilica of the Sacred Heart at the top. Montmartre was meant to honour those who lost their lives during the Franco-Prussian war of 1870 and the construction of the monument was completed in 1919. Another unique feature of Montmartre is that artists set up their easels to paint visitors or tourists in the Square of Tertre in order to get exposure and showcase their artistry. One can also check out the Salvador Dali Museum exhibiting sculptures and drawings by the painter.
  • Champs Elysees: Champs Elysees is a beautiful avenue standing between Place de la Concorde and the Arc de Triomphe. One can find some of the biggest luxury brand stores on these streets, along with famous cafes, restaurants, and places of entertainment. Perhaps, one of the most notable landmarks of Champs Elysees is that of the Arc de Triomphe which was constructed in the 19th century. Napoleon, inspired by Roman architecture, commissioned Jean Chalgrin to design this arch.
  • Palais Garnier: Palais Garnier is an exquisite opera house in Paris that was previously known as Salle des Capucines. Palais Garnier or Opera Garnier is the main centre of Paris opera where famous artists in the city would perform. Opera Garnier is designed with mesmerising wooden carvings, artworks, and paintings in the stairway, the main façade, pavilions and the grand foyer - which are a must-see for visitors and tourists. Presently, Opera Garnier stages ballet shows.

Paris Airport

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port (IATA: CDG) also referred to as Paris Airport or Roissy Airport is the main international airport serving Paris. Opened in 1974, the airport is located in Roissy-en-France, about 23 km northeast of Paris. The airport offers a number of facilities to travellers such as pharmacies, health centres, prayer rooms, and more.

About Bengaluru

Bengaluru, the capital and largest city of Karnataka, is often called the Silicon Valley of India and Garden City. Located on the Deccan plateau, origins of the city can be traced back to about 890 C.E. Bengaluru has been one of the fastest-developing metropolises in the world. The city has a pleasant climate and offers plenty of opportunities to those looking for jobs in the IT sector.

Bengaluru Airport

Kempegowda International Airport (IATA: BLR) also known as Bengaluru Airport is the international airport serving the city. The airport located in Devanahalli is about 30 kilometres north of the city. The airport offers a number of facilities such as a cafeteria, magazines, newspapers, television, Wi-Fi, bookstores, and lounge areas.
